#173cfc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#173cfc is composed of 9% red, 23.5%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 76.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 230.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 53.9%. #173cfc color hex could be obtained by blending #2e78ff with #0000f9.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#173cfc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ecefff is the lightest one.

Tones of #173cfc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838590 is the less saturated color, while #173cfc is the most saturated one.
